This game was decent and worth playing, but too many small things kept it from being a 7/10. Target locking on enemies would unlock anytime you sprint, so if you wanted to rush an enemy, you had to lock on right after you ended the sprint. And sometimes the target locking would go to an enemy further away and not directly ahead of you. The water in the game was always unclear if it was shallow or deep, and when you can die in deep water, this is a problem. The AI companion would often fall to their death or just fall to a lower level and have to find their way back to you. It was unclear when and why the companion would be summoned, especially after dying earlier. Enemies would respawn after a time period and not when you would rest at the "bonfires." There were many weapons, but they all boiled down to blunt weapons or bladed weapons. The attacking was either one-handed weapons or two-handed weapons, and throwing spears. With one-handed weapons you could hold a shield for blocking or a lantern for dark areas. I liked that the main hub of the area would evolve/grow/build over time as you progressed the story and side quests. And it was interesting to have upgrades to your only stats (heath and stamina) through completing quests and finding feather items. The currency (like souls) was earned through defeating enemies, but also through completing quests. Most bosses were fairly easy, with the final boss the only one I had to attempt multiple times.

    This game was ok. I expected it to be more on rails, but it was more open running. The visuals were good, but the boss fights were repetitive and mostly disappointing. They were large, and you just end up running on them from point to point, so you don't even see the boss as you beat it. This was especially disappointing when one of the bosses near the end was quite cool looking. My major complaint was there was no air dash. You could dash on the ground, but not in the air. Would have made the gameplay significantly better.
